Job description

Overview

Professional Recruiter - Business and Engineering at Insight Global

We are se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Project Scheduler with strong proficiency in Primavera P6 to support planning and scheduling activities across engineering and construction projects. The ideal candidate will collaborate with project managers, engineers, and field teams to develop, maintain, and analyze project schedules that ensure timely and cost-effective delivery.

Responsibilities
  • Develop and maintain detailed project schedules using Primavera P6, ensuring alignment with project scope, budget, and timelines.
  • Integrate engineering, procurement, and construction activities into a unified schedule.
  • Monitor project progress and update schedules to reflect actual performance and forecast future activities.
  • Conduct schedule risk analysis and identify potential delays or bottlenecks.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ather input and validate schedule assumptions.
  • Prepare and present schedule reports, dashboards, and recovery plans to stakeholders.
  • Support resource loading and leveling across multiple projects.
  • Ensure compliance with company scheduling standards and client requirements.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Construction Management, or related field.
  • Minimum of 3–5 years of experience in project scheduling within the engineering and construction industry.
  • Advanced proficiency in Primavera P6 is required.
  • Strong understanding of project controls, critical path method (CPM), and earned value management (EVM).
  • Excellent analytical, organizational, and commun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
Preferred Skills
  • Experience with large-scale infrastructure or industrial projects.
  • Familiarity with other scheduling tools (e.g., MS Project).
  • Knowledge of cost control and project management software (e.g., SAP, Oracle, Procore).
  • PMP or PMI-SP certification is a plus.
